African American History for Health Care Providers

Presenters:

At the conclusion of the presentation, the participants will be able to:

  1. Recognize the differences among chattel slavery, Jim Crow and serial forced displacement
  2. Identify interventions in the social determinants of health that have caused disease rates to fall
  3. Recognize three things that happen to communities in the face of repeated upheaval
  4. Name the most effective type of strategy for rebuilding communities
